Vaultex to deploy Cinnober trading and clearing technology for new exchange

Vaultex is to employ Cinnober’s TRADExpress Trading System and TRADExpress RealTime Clearing for its new Singapore-based security token and tokenised asset exchange for institutional investors, hedge funds and other eligible market participants.
